Abstract
Modeling and simulation are traditional methods used to evaluate wireless network design, this paper provides a discrete event simulation modeling tool built using Borland c++ builder 6 to modeling a GPSR protocol routing process in ad hoc wireless network, this paper describe the main components of discrete event simulation tool used in building any discrete event simulation model such as processes, activities, events, it can also help other researchers to build their own simulation tool.
